Abstract
A method is presented allowing accurate computations of the weak dipole transition moments in HD. As an illustration the method is applied to the calculation of the Σu components of the wave functions. The Σu contributions to the transition moments are computed and upper bounds for the energy corrections due to Σg–Σu coupling are given. It is argued that the j dependence of the total transition moment is of the order of 10−6 D.
